As a Regulatory Strategy Senior Officer (Associate) in the Firmwide Regulatory Strategy team, you will support the coordination and management of regulatory examinations and ongoing monitoring engagements across the firm. This role offers the opportunity to work closely with senior leaders, develop expertise in regulatory strategy, and build relationships across multiple business units and functions.
Job Responsibilities- Coordinate regulatory examinations and ongoing monitoring engagements across diverse business units and functions.
- Provide timely updates and accelerate potential issues to management for resolution.
- Build and maintain effective relationships with Compliance, Business, Operations, Finance, Technology, Control Management, Legal, and Internal Audit teams.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to gather and analyze information and documentation for regulatory requests.
- Summarize and package regulatory submissions, ensuring proper classification and confidentiality.
- Perform redaction of Confidential Supervisory Information as required.
- Deliver periodic examination status updates and contribute to internal reporting.
- Maintain accurate tracking of examinations and regulatory findings.
- Ensure data quality for inputs into the team’s central repository to support reliable reporting.
- Support project management across multiple work streams and partners.
- Demonstrate high integrity, confidentiality, and trustworthiness in all interactions.
